TitleMcCarthy Sketchbook
Date(s)1969-1971
DescriptionA very large black sketchbook. The book is bound with board and buckram and is approximately thirty six centimetres tall by twenty four wide. In terms of its contents the sketchbook contains mostly male nudes with a few unfinished architectural sketches. There are no page numbers.

The contents of this sketchbook are essentially a continuation of the sketches seen in P/MCC/1/12 and P/MCC/1/13. As with P/MCC/1/13, some of the sketches near the middle of the book have been drawn upside down. There are also a number of loose pieces of paper with sketches on them at the back of the book, all of which appear to have come from different sources. There is also a postcard from Paul Joyce which appears to have been used as a bookmark.

Number of Sketches: 61
Extent1 item
PhysicalDescriptionCondition: Similarly to P/MCC/1/13, this sketchbook is in poor condition. As with the other sketchbooks of this type P/MCC/1/14 has suffered damage to its spine in numerous areas. Some of the pages have also come loose, though none appear to have been physically torn out.
